NC State Wraps Up Day Two at Carolina College Nike Invite
2/3/2018 9:24:00 PM | Swimming
DURHAM, N.C. – Select members of the #5/10 NC State swimming team wrapped up the second day of competition at the Janis Hape Dowd Carolina College Nike Invitational Saturday inside the Taishof Aquatic Pavillion.
The day was highlighted by Elise Haan breaking the pool record in the 200 freestyle after she touched the wall at 1:47.47 seconds and finished first in her prelim. Haan's time was also an NCAA 'B' standard qualifying time.
Including Haan in the 200 freestyle, the Wolfpack earned seven NCAA 'B' cuts on the day.
Olivia Fisher and Anna Shumate posted times of 1:02.32 seconds and 1:02.43 seconds in the 100 breaststroke to finish first and second in their prelim. Jacob Johnson finished the 200 freestyle in 1:37.18 seconds, finishing first in his prelim, while Jabari Bapitste earned a time of 48.01 in the 100 backstroke to also take first in his prelim. Patrik Schwarzenbach won the prelim of his 100 breaststroke in 55.20 and Mason Revis competed in and won the final 400 IM in 3:51.27 seconds.
